大家好现在有一个问题,一直没有解决,请教我现在stringgrid中重画某一列的单元格,想实现如:北京20吨,南京1500吨,...太原500000吨要求:1、折行
2、突出个别关键字,如“南京”、“太原”等在单行情况下,我已解决突出如“南京”、“太原”等关键字红色问题:1、deawtext虽然能折行,不能突出某些关键字,效果不理想
2、textout虽不能折行,但好控制,但是如果用textout的话,就必须在不同分辨率下、不同字体大小下精确算出在哪个位置应该折行,当然某列单元格的宽度也是变化的谢谢,不胜感激!
2、突出个别关键字,如“南京”、“太原”等在单行情况下,我已解决突出如“南京”、“太原”等关键字红色问题:1、deawtext虽然能折行,不能突出某些关键字,效果不理想
2、textout虽不能折行,但好控制,但是如果用textout的话,就必须在不同分辨率下、不同字体大小下精确算出在哪个位置应该折行,当然某列单元格的宽度也是变化的谢谢,不胜感激!
解决方案 »
- Delphi数据库数值判断问题!
- 求第三个SQL语句
- ClientDataSet1.CommandText中执行SQL,提示:sqldataset:cannot perform this operation on an open dataset
- 请问SQL SERVER 2000能否像ACCESS 一样实现字段自动编号啊?谢谢
- 紧急呼救!关于报表打印,提供有价值线索者,另加50分,谢谢各位
- DBGrid刷新不稳定问题
- 怎么做定时关机,或是重新启动啊
- 如何获取另一个进程中的SysListView的items的text
- Dbgrid问题....对任意字段排序
- DLL注入后,无法响应键盘/鼠标事件
- 利用递归删除文件夹,如果文件过多的话,会出现假死。
- 求助一个C语言的解析器
另一个更复杂的方案:
在内存中用RichText画在Bmp上,需要时Bitblt 复制过去
这种方案支持字体变化